Is ReGuest or Zuzapp Easier to Use?

ReGuest’s user interface is rated 4.83/5, with onboarding rated 4.85/5, suggesting a highly intuitive experience backed by recent positive reviews. Users find the platform simple to navigate and quick to set up, although some mention limitations in customizing templates and a lack of a mobile version.

Zuzapp scores slightly lower at 4/5 for ease of use, with reviews emphasizing its intuitiveness for both staff and guests. However, its minimal feature scope and the absence of recent reviews make it harder to assess ongoing usability improvements. Edge: ReGuest.

Which Has Better Features: ReGuest or Zuzapp?

ReGuest offers 38 unique features—including guest surveys, automated opt-in collection, chatbots, analytics dashboards, digital check-in, and customizable workflows—designed for advanced guest communication. It also supports integration with 20 verified partners, expanding its operational reach.

Zuzapp provides no additional features beyond basic messaging via its mobile app. Its simple, app-centric approach lacks automation, surveys, or analytics, making it less suitable for hotels seeking comprehensive control. Clearly, ReGuest’s feature set is far more extensive. Edge: ReGuest.

Which Has Better Customer Support: ReGuest or Zuzapp?

ReGuest’s support team is highly rated at 4.97/5, with reviews praising their responsiveness and assistance. Hoteliers highlight that support is prompt, helpful, and a key reason for continued satisfaction, especially given the system’s complexity.

Zuzapp’s support scores 3/5, with reviews indicating a more basic level of assistance. Guests report that support can be inconsistent, and the platform’s limited scope doesn’t often require extensive help. For reliable, ongoing support, ReGuest leads convincingly. Edge: ReGuest.

Which Has More Integrations: ReGuest or Zuzapp?

ReGuest integrates with 20 verified partners, including property management systems, booking engines, and other hotel tech solutions like Mews, Seekda, and vioma. These integrations enable seamless operational workflows and richer guest data.

Zuzapp has no verified integrations listed, limiting its ability to connect with existing hotel systems. This could restrict automation and data sharing in your property. If integrations are priority, ReGuest is the clear winner. Edge: ReGuest.

Which Do Hoteliers Rate Higher: ReGuest or Zuzapp?

ReGuest’s recent reviews demonstrate a high level of satisfaction, with a 9.69/5 NPS score and a 97% likelihood to recommend. Its hotel user base spans luxury, resorts, boutique, and other segments, with many praising its efficiency and support.

Zuzapp’s sole review is 3/5, with no recent feedback, making it difficult to gauge current satisfaction. Its boutique hotel focus limits its appeal to larger properties needing more advanced features. Based on recent data, ReGuest receives markedly higher ratings. Edge: ReGuest.

How Much Do ReGuest and Zuzapp Cost?

ReGuest’s pricing structure is not publicly listed, but its extensive features and support suggest a higher price point suitable for larger hotels or chains. Zuzapp charges $49/month with no setup fees, targeting smaller properties or those new to guest engagement apps.

How Does HTR Evaluate and Rank ReGuest Guest Communication and Zuzapp?

The HT Score is a composite ranking that considers 4 criteria groups and over a dozen variables to help hoteliers objectively compare hotel technology products. Reguest has an HT Score of 74 and Zuzapp has 0. Here is how the score is calculated.

Criteria Group Weight What It Measures
Customer Ratings & Reviews

How highly do users recommend this product?

Ratings Score, Review Volume, Share of Voice, Review Depth, Review Recency, Success Stories

The most heavily weighted factor. Analyzes average satisfaction ratings (likelihood to recommend, ease of use, support, ROI), total review count relative to category peers, review recency (at least 20 reviews in the trailing 6 months), and share of voice across unique hotel clients to detect selection bias.

Partner Ecosystem

How highly do tech partners recommend this company?

Partner Recommendations, Integration Quantity, Integration Quality

Evaluates partner recommendations as expert votes of confidence, the number of verified integrations, and ecosystem quality — the average HT Scores of integration partners. Products with higher-quality integration ecosystems are more likely to deliver a connected tech stack.

Customer Centricity

How customer-centric is this organization?

Certified Support, Review Consistency, Profile Completeness

Assesses whether the company has earned HTR Customer Support Certification, maintains consistent review collection over time (an indicator of feedback-driven culture), and keeps product profiles complete with capabilities, screenshots, pricing, and features.

Reach, Staying Power & Resources

How extensive is this company's reach and resourcing?

Geographic Reach, Staying Power, Company Resources, Trending Score

Measures global presence (countries and regions served), years in business as a stability proxy, team headcount as a resource proxy, and a trending score based on trailing-twelve-month buyer inquiries, reviews, partner recommendations, and press activity.

Customer ratings and reviews are by far the most important factor in the HT Score algorithm. HTR does not accept payment for higher rankings. All reviews are verified — only hotel industry practitioners with confirmed affiliations can submit ratings. View full HT Score methodology →
